Which companies sponsor visas for IT technical support roles in Texas?
Dell Technologies, AT&T, IBM, Texas Instruments, and large managed service providers based in Dallas and Austin are among the more active sponsors for IT technical support positions in Texas. Healthcare systems like HCA Houston Healthcare and financial firms in Dallas also hire internationally for internal IT support teams. Sponsorship patterns vary by company size and hiring cycle, so checking recent LCA filings on the DOL disclosure database gives a clearer picture of active sponsors.
Which visa types are most common for IT technical support roles in Texas?
The H-1B visa is the most common visa for IT technical support roles in Texas, provided the position q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ring a bachelor's degree in a relevant field such as computer science or information systems. Some roles also see L-1B transfers for employees moving within a multinational company. Entry-level or generalist support roles can face scrutiny under H-1B specialty occupation requirements, so the specific job duties and degree alignment matter significantly.
Which cities in Texas have the most IT technical support sponsorship jobs?
Dallas-Fort Worth leads Texas for IT technical support sponsorship volume, anchored by corporate headquarters and large enterprise IT departments across sectors including finance, healthcare, and telecom. Austin follows closely, driven by its technology sector and a high concentration of software and hardware companies. Houston adds meaningful volume through its energy, medical, and logistics industries, all of which maintain sizable internal IT support teams that hire internationally.

Are there any Texas-specific considerations for IT technical support visa sponsorship?
Texas has no state income tax, which affects prevailing wage comparisons since DOL wage determinations are based on local metro area data for cities like Dallas, Austin, and Houston rather than a statewide figure. The University of Texas system and Texas A&M produce a steady pipeline of international graduates on OPT who pursue IT support roles, making employer familiarity with international hiring relatively common. Roles tied to defense contractors in the Dallas-Fort Worth area may carry security clearance requirements that complicate sponsorship for non-citizens.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ored it technical support jobs in Texas?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
